Laura Antoniou
Laura Antoniou is the author of the well-known Marketplace series of erotic novels, and is featured in Writing Below the Belt: Conversations with Erotic Authors by Michael Rowe and The Burning Pen: Sex Writers on Sex Writing, by M. Christian. Laura was also a columnist for Girlfriends magazine from 1995-1997, the submissions editor for Badboy and Bi-Curious magazines from 1995-96, a regular contributor to The SandMUtopia Guardian from 1993-2000 and a columnist for Alt.com in 2008. Many examples of her short fiction, articles, essays and rants can be found in the collection titled The Catalyst and Other Tales, and she has appeared in too many anthologies to remember. She edited the three groundbreaking Leatherwomen anthologies and many other collections of fiction and non-fiction, and her work has been translated into Spanish, German, Hebrew, Japanese and Korean.
As a presenter, panelist, contest judge, emcee and keynote speaker, Laura has appeared at dozens of conferences over more than twenty years, both entertaining and delivering an occasional verbal indictment. Some of these include: Living in Leather, International Ms. Leather, Southeast Leatherfest, the Leather Leadership Conference, and Black BEAT. She has appeared at many SM/leather groups in the US, Canada and England, and at colleges and universities, including NYU, Columbia and the University of Washington. Having coined the phrase at South Plains Leatherfest in 2005, Laura is a proud member of the ‘Middle-Aged Guard.’
